Area of a Segment of a Circle
A segment of a circle is the region bounded by a chord and the corresponding arc. To find the area of a segment, we use the relationship between the area of the sector formed by the two radii and the chord, and the area of the triangle formed by the two radii and the chord.
Consider the segment APB formed by chord AB in a circle with center O and radius r (see Fig. 11.4). The area of the segment APB is equal to the area of the sector OAPB minus the area of triangle OAB.
Mathematically, Area of segment = (θ/360) × πr² – Area of ΔOAB, where θ is the central angle subtended by the chord AB.
This formula is practical because while the area of the sector is straightforward to calculate using the earlier formula, the area of the triangle can be found using trigonometric methods or coordinate geometry depending on the given data.
Additionally, the major segment's area can be found by subtracting the minor segment's area from the total circle area πr². This approach helps in solving problems involving segments, such as calculating the area of a shaded region bounded by a chord and arc.

The hour hand and minute hand of a clock are 4 cm and 6 cm long respectively. Find the sum of the distances travelled by their tips (in metres) in 48 hours . ( Take π = 3.14 )
19.1m
If the perimeter and area of the circle are numerically equal, then the radius of the circle is
2 units
